Цей посібник для вас, якщо ви шукаєте програмну обробку файлів електронної пошти. Іноді вам потрібно конвертувати формати файлів електронної пошти у формати, зручні для вебу, щоб ви могли переглядати, ділитися та архівувати їх легко. Крім того, ви можете безпосередньо відкривати ці файли в веб-браузері. Щоб досягти цієї конверсії, Aspose.Email для Python через .NET є ідеальним SDK для конвертації файлів електронної пошти. Він пропонує можливості управління електронною поштою, редагування та конвертації. Отже, в цьому блозі ми навчимося, як конвертувати EML у MHTML в Python. Ми пройдемо через етапи та фрагмент коду для реалізації функціональності.
Aspose.Email для Python через .NET - Встановлення SDK Outlook
Без клопотів, без складних процедур, просто виконайте наступну команду в терміналі/CMD:
pip install Aspose.Email-for-Python-via-NET
Альтернативно, ви можете завантажити файли SDK.
Створіть календар подій у Python - Фрагмент коду
Давайте напишемо деякий код і використаємо класи та методи, які надає Aspose.Email для Python через .NET.
Кроки:
- Встановіть каталог, куди буде збережено файл MHTML.
- Викличте метод load для завантаження вихідного файлу EML.
- Створіть об’єкт класу MhtSaveOptions і налаштуйте параметри.
- Метод save збереже новий файл у форматі MHTML.
Запустіть наступний приклад коду, щоб конвертувати EML у MHTML в Python:
Вихід:
Як запитання
Ви можете ставити свої питання на нашому форумі.
Отримайте безкоштовну ліцензію
Отримайте безкоштовну тимчасову ліцензію для спроби Aspose.Email для Python через .NET.
Заключні думки
Aspose.Email для Python через .NET надає зручний спосіб конвертувати EML у MHTML в Python програмно. Це забезпечує плавну конвертацію, зберігаючи макет тіла електронної пошти. Додатково, ви можете відвідати документацію та API посилання для детального ознайомлення. Більше того, репозиторій GitHub містить працюючі приклади коду. Ось і все для цього блогу. Ми повернемося з ще однією корисною статтею.
Запитання та відповіді
Q: Як я можу конвертувати EML у MHTML в Python?
A: Aspose.Email для Python через .NET пропонує комплексне рішення для конвертації EML у MHTML. Ви можете відвідати це посилання, щоб побачити реалізацію.
Q: Чи EML те ж саме, що і MHTML?
A: Ні, EML зберігає сирі електронні повідомлення з заголовками та вкладеннями, тоді як MHTML - це формат веб-архіву, який зберігає електронну пошту як один HTML-файл, що переглядається в браузері.